电子商务已成为人们生活中不可或缺的一部分。购物车作为电子商务的核心功能之一,其重要性不言而喻。本文将从购物车的历史、技术原理、应用场景及未来发展趋势等方面进行探讨,以期为我国电子商务的发展提供有益借鉴。
一、购物车的历史

购物车起源于实体店,最初是为了方便顾客在选购商品时记录所需购买的物品。随着电子商务的兴起,购物车逐渐从实体店搬到了线上。早期的购物车功能相对简单,只能记录商品数量和价格。随着技术的发展,购物车功能逐渐丰富,如商品搜索、筛选、推荐、评价等。
二、购物车技术原理
购物车技术主要包括前端和后端两部分。前端主要负责用户界面设计、交互逻辑处理和页面渲染,而后端则负责数据处理、业务逻辑处理和数据库交互。
1. 前端技术
前端技术主要包括HTML、CSS和JavaScript。HTML用于构建页面结构,CSS用于美化页面样式,JavaScript用于实现交互逻辑。
(1)HTML:购物车页面主要由商品列表、商品详情、购物车列表、结算按钮等组成。通过HTML标签定义页面结构,实现商品信息的展示。
(2)CSS:通过CSS样式表美化购物车页面,提升用户体验。
(3)JavaScript:JavaScript用于实现购物车功能,如商品数量加减、商品添加删除、商品排序等。
2. 后端技术
后端技术主要包括服务器端编程语言、数据库和缓存技术。
(1)服务器端编程语言:如Java、PHP、Python等,用于处理业务逻辑。
(2)数据库:如MySQL、Oracle等,用于存储商品信息、用户信息、订单信息等。
(3)缓存技术:如Redis、Memcached等,用于提高数据访问速度。
三、购物车应用场景
1. 商品展示与搜索
购物车前端页面展示商品信息,用户可根据需求进行搜索、筛选和排序。
2. 商品添加与删除
用户将所需商品添加到购物车,可随时进行删除或修改数量。
3. 商品推荐
根据用户浏览和购买记录,系统可推荐相关商品,提高转化率。
4. 商品评价与晒单
用户可对已购买商品进行评价和晒单,为其他用户提供参考。
5. 订单结算
用户确认订单信息后,进行支付操作。
四、购物车未来发展趋势
1. 智能化
随着人工智能技术的发展,购物车将具备更强的智能化功能,如智能推荐、智能客服等。
2. 个性化
购物车将根据用户喜好和购物习惯,提供个性化商品推荐和服务。
3. 移动化
随着移动设备的普及,购物车将更加注重移动端用户体验,实现全渠道购物。
4. 社交化
购物车将融入社交元素,如分享、评论、点赞等,提升用户粘性。
购物车作为电子商务的核心功能之一,其发展历程、技术原理和应用场景都表明了其在电子商务中的重要地位。随着技术的不断创新,购物车将迎来更加美好的未来。我国电子商务企业应紧跟技术发展趋势,不断提升购物车功能,为用户提供更加便捷、高效的购物体验。
